Schooling

Highest year of school completed.

About 53.2% of residents finished Year 12, a result that is well below the figures for both Western Australia and Australia. For others, the most common stopping point was Year 10, at 26.4%.

53.2% ▲ +17.5%

Higher than 69%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 45.3%
  • 2016: 49.9%
  • 2021: 53.2%

Share of people whose highest year of school is Year 12 or equivalent.

Qualifications

Post-school qualifications and degrees.

The 15.6% of adults with a bachelor degree or higher is far below the national average. Instead, the most common qualification here is a Certificate III or IV, held by 40% of residents.

15.6% ▲ +38.0%

Higher than 54% of suburb / locality areas.

  • 2011: 11.3%
  • 2016: 13.1%
  • 2021: 15.6%

Share of people aged 15+ whose highest qualification is a bachelor degree or above (incl. graduate and postgraduate).

Field of study

What people studied.

The most common fields of study for those with qualifications are engineering and related subjects at 22.1%, followed by management and commerce at 18.7%.
